Transaction 33c6b8623e5aa01c4bf429fe67bd0669bb4f225472b0a5d307aabcc00973694d
1 Input
2 Outputs
- 33c6b8623e5aa01c4bf429fe67bd0669bb4f225472b0a5d307aabcc00973694d:0
- 33c6b8623e5aa01c4bf429fe67bd0669bb4f225472b0a5d307aabcc00973694d:1
value 7488240
address 1E7VpASa9PCTkNE4mHJgKpxRtpEuopKVR8
value 386760
address 17zbRuEgnzWCBzUvHsoBG8253sjbx2HXYy